Incident Summary:

06/18/2012: An explosive device detonated at a bazaar in the Tagab district, Kapisa province, Afghanistan. Six people, including an Afghan police commander, were killed and another 17 injured in the blast. No group claimed responsibility for the incident; however, officials attributed the attack to the Taliban.
